According to the US Federal Trade Commission (FTC) in 2006, 1 of every 8 American had their identity 'stolen' on the Net. Someone pretending to be you using your name on the Net can do much damage to you.
This problem is so serious in US, that almost every state in US have laws specifically governing this. See link:- http://www.ncsl.org/programs/lis/privacy/idt-statutes.htm The KL Bar Information Technology Committee have been reviewing this area of law for a while now and will host a FORUM on this issue next week. We are concerned that this problem will soon be a major problem in here. Forum titled: Identity Theft in the cyber world – Are you really who you are in the internet?
